There are a variety of key cutting machines that can be used to make new keys or duplicates of existing ones. These machines are safe, reliable and accurate and can produce an entire key in just minutes. Additionally, these machines can also be used to cut skeleton keys for homes mailboxes, apartments and houses.
Certain key cutting machines are designed to cut a specific kind of key, such as an automotive tubular key, a dimple key or vehicle key that is edge-cut. Some key cutting machines are made to cut multiple keys including bit and double-bit keys. Some machines are able to cut keys from a Jaguar or Ford Tibbe Key. The Image SK1 is an example of a top-quality key cutting machine that is able to cut any of these types of keys.
If you're looking for a new duplicator It is essential to look for one that has 2-way jaws that are able to handle the most used keys. You should also think about purchasing a key cutting adapter that is a small piece of metal that is designed to be flat on the keys while duplicating. This makes it easier for the key to be cut accurately. These adapters are available for many different keyways such as GM B106 and B111 keys, TR47 Toyota keys, and SFIC and Kwikset keys.

The Immobilizer Chip inside an Audi Key
In contrast to traditional keys that rely on mechanical turning to open doors and begin the engine modern Audi vehicles utilize transponder chips that communicate with the car's electronic systems. As such, a new key must be programmed to integrate with the vehicle's immobilizer system. This is a task best left to an expert locksmith, as it requires specialized tools and a thorough knowledge of Audi's security systems.
